The number of teams and its impact on the number of rounds.
Typically, Serie A has around 20 participating teams, although this number can fluctuate depending on the season or adjustments by the Italian Football Federation. For a standard season, this number of teams directly affects the number of rounds required to complete the entire regular season schedule.
Each team will compete against all other teams in the league in a round-robin format, meaning each team will play against each other twice – once at home and once away. Therefore, with 20 teams, each season will consist of a total number of rounds equal to (number of teams – 1) x 2, which is 38 rounds.
